What is a Private Psychiatry Clinic?
A private psychiatry clinic is a customized health care center that supplies Mental Health Uk health services to patients handling numerous psychological conditions. Unlike public psychiatric services typically moneyed by government bodies, private clinics are operated for earnings and charge costs for their services. These centers offer a series of treatments and therapies customized to meet specific patient requirements.
Functions of Private Psychiatry Clinics
Personalized Care: Private centers normally use a more individualized technique to treatment, enabling longer consultations and comprehensive evaluations.

Range of Services: They supply a wide variety of services, including therapy sessions, medication management, and psychological evaluations.

Comfortable Environment: Many private centers are designed to provide a safe and comfortable environment, lowering the stress and anxiety typically associated with looking for mental health treatment.

Decreased Waiting Times: Patients frequently deal with shorter waiting times for visits compared to public Mental Health Uk health services.

Confidentiality: Private clinics stress patient confidentiality, which can encourage people to look for help without fear of preconception.

Choosing a private psychiatry clinic can provide several benefits over traditional public mental health services. These consist of:
1. Access to Specialized Professionals
Private centers often use an extremely skilled group of mental health specialists, including psychiatrists, psychologists, and accredited therapists. This offers patients with access to specialized care customized to their particular requirements.
2. Versatility in Appointments
Private centers generally offer more flexible visit schedules, making it possible for clients to organize sessions that fit into their personal and work lives.
3. Improved Privacy
Many people prefer the discreet nature of private centers, where they can look for assistance without feeling evaluated by their neighborhood or coming across lengthy governmental processes.
4. Concentrate On Holistic Treatment
Numerous private clinics adopt a multi-faceted technique to Mental Health Help health treatment, emphasizing a combination of medication, therapy, lifestyle modifications, and health practices.
5. Better Follow-up Care
With fewer clients to manage, physicians at private clinics might supply more attentive follow-up care and assistance, ensuring that clients stay on track with their recovery strategies.
